A superscript Cyrillic н

Symbol

[edit]

  1. (phonetics) Used to transcribe nasal vowels, e.g. аᵸ for IPA [ã].

Usage notes

[edit]

In addition to the phonetic transcription of various languages, such as Chechen, this symbol has been used in dictionary orthographies of the unwritten Caucasian languages Bezhta and Godoberi, with the nasal vowels transcribed аᵸ, а̄ᵸ, аьᵸ, а̄ьᵸ, еᵸ, иᵸ, оᵸ, оьᵸ, уᵸ, уьᵸ.
